Fundamentals: last week in our Fundamentals classes we studied both the Bus Driver sweep and attacking the Triangle from Spider Guard; passing to the Mount ad utilizing the Backstep or High Step to pass the SLX; and finished out the week by drilling the Upa escape from the Mount position – including punch defense! 

Advanced: in Advanced class we studied how to force our partner into RDLR while passing so we can set up our Long Step pass. We also briefly drilled bottom RDLR concepts including recovering a more defensive guard and attacking the Tripod sweep from RDLR.  

No Gi: in No Gi this week we drilled Turtle Side Control escapes and attacking the Belly Down sweep and G-Roll from the Half Guard Shin Shield.

This week in kids’ class we worked on spider guard attacks, including the bus driver sweep and a triangle.
